/* stylelint-disable */
.c-tabs__nav {
	display: flex;
	height: 94px;
}

@media (min-width: 1024px) {
	.c-tabs__nav {
		height: 160px;
	}
}

@media (min-width: 1440px) {
	.c-tabs__nav {
		height: 180px;
	}
}

.c-tabs__nav-link {
	transition-timing-function: ease-in-out;
	transition-duration: 200ms;
	display: flex;
	flex-direction: column;
	align-items: flex-start;
	justify-content: space-between;
	width: 100%;
	height: 100%;
	text-decoration: none;
	padding: 0.5em 0.25em;
	background: var(--color-gray-2);
	border: 1px solid var(--color-border);
}

@media (min-width: 1024px) {
	.c-tabs__nav-link {
		padding: 1rem;
	}
}

.c-tabs__nav-link-label {
	transition-timing-function: ease-in-out;
	transition-duration: 200ms;
	font-family: var(--font-family-accent);
	color: var(--color-blue-1);
	font-size: var(--font-size-13);
}

@media (min-width: 1024px) {
	.c-tabs__nav-link-label {
		font-size: var(--font-size-28);
	}
}

@media (min-width: 1440px) {
	.c-tabs__nav-link-label {
		font-size: var(--font-size-36);
	}
}

.c-tabs__nav-link-icon {
	transition-timing-function: ease-in-out;
	transition-duration: 200ms;
	transform-origin: center;
	color: var(--color-orange);
}

@media (min-width: 0) and (max-width: 1023px) {
	.c-tabs__nav-link-icon svg {
		width: 22px;
		height: auto;
	}
	.c-tabs__nav-link-icon svg .svg-stroke {
		stroke-width: 4;
	}
}

.c-tabs__nav-link.is-active,
.c-tabs__nav-link:hover {
	background: var(--color-blue-1);
	border: 1px solid var(--color-blue-1);
}

.c-tabs__nav-link.is-active .c-tabs__nav-link-label,
.c-tabs__nav-link:hover .c-tabs__nav-link-label {
	color: var(--color-white);
}

.c-tabs__nav-link.is-active .c-tabs__nav-link-icon,
.c-tabs__nav-link:hover .c-tabs__nav-link-icon {
	color: var(--accent-color, var(--color-orange));
	transform: rotate(90deg);
	margin-bottom: -0.25em;
}

@media (min-width: 1024px) {
	.c-tabs__nav-link.is-active .c-tabs__nav-link-icon,
	.c-tabs__nav-link:hover .c-tabs__nav-link-icon {
		margin-bottom: -0.5em;
	}
}

.c-tabs__next-link {
	display: flex;
	align-items: center;
	justify-content: flex-end;
	text-decoration: none;
	color: var(--color-orange);
	margin-right: 2rem;
	margin-bottom: 1rem;
}

.c-tabs__next-link-label {
	transition-timing-function: ease-in-out;
	transition-duration: 200ms;
	font-size: var(--font-size-18);
	font-weight: var(--font-weight-bold);
	padding: 0 1em;
}

.c-tabs__next-link:hover .c-tabs__next-link-label {
	padding: 0 0.5em 0 1.5em;
}

.c-tabs__item {
	display: none;
	border: 1px solid var(--color-border);
}

.c-tabs__item.is-active {
	display: block;
}

@media (min-width: 0) and (max-width: 1023px) {
	.c-tabs__next-link-in-content {
		position: relative;
		margin-right: calc(-1 * var(--tab-content-padding));
		margin-bottom: calc(-1 * var(--tab-content-padding));
	}
}

@media (min-width: 1024px) {
	.c-tabs__next-link-in-content {
		position: absolute;
		right: -6rem;
		bottom: 0;
	}
}

/*# sourceMappingURL=tabs.css.map */